Abstract

Water management systems to be efficient is a major concern in many agricultural field. This paper deals with the control of an irrigation system by designing the variable rate irrigation with the help of a wireless sensor network, and software for real-time in-field sensing are implemented . This irrigation system is made of two various sensors and a micro-controller unit with an embedded cloud communication module. The communication among the sensors, microcontroller, and farmer is established by their respective Login ID using Internet of Things (IoT). In this paper the farmer can communicate to this irrigation system through android mobile application. The farmer can check the status of their land at any time using the app or webpage.

INTRODUCTION

Agriculture plays a important role in all part of the India. Due to sudden change in climate and lower rainfall in all over India, the scope of agriculture become down. The implementation of a sensible irrigation system in a very land is simple and the value to put in is less In this system we need of soil sensors, according to the size of the agriculture land. The Proposed system of this paper is to eliminate the manual operation and to implement an entire automatic irrigation system This system requires additional sensors with respect to the size of the farmer’s land. By the implementation of this system, the farmers can able to know about their crops health in all seasons by login with their respective user id into the mobile app to check the status of their irrigation system. The farmers can check the status of the irrigation system remotely by proper checking the volume of water and quantity of fertilizers that are really required by the crops by utilizing this system, the farmers can yield a most quantity of product with low quantity of investment, water and fertilizers
